In the modern era of business, organizations face increasing complexities in managing their human resources effectively. This is where a Human Resource Management System (HRMS) emerges as a valuable solution. An HRMS is a comprehensive software platform that integrates various HR functions into a unified system. Here's a quick summary. 1. Streamlined HR Processes: a. HRMS automates tasks like recruitment, onboarding, attendance, and leave management. b. Saves time, ensures accuracy, and compliance with regulations. 2. Efficient Data Management: a. Centralized database for easy access and updates. b. Reduces manual record-keeping, minimizes data risks, ensures security. 3. Improved Decision-Making: a. Advanced reporting and analytics for insights into workforce trends and expenses. b. Enables data-driven decisions on talent acquisition, performance, and training. 4. Enhanced Employee Engagement: a. Self-service portals empower employees to manage personal info, view payslips, apply for leave. b. Increases autonomy, fosters engagement with HR tasks. 5. Compliance and Risk Management: a. Automates HR processes, ensures accuracy in compliance reporting. b. Reduces risk of non-compliance, aligns HR practices with legal requirements. 6. Scalability and Adaptability: a. Flexibility to accommodate changing HR needs as organizations grow. b. Handles larger workforce, expansion, and integration with other systems without disruptions.
